Abstract: A recording apparatus includes a recording section capable of recording on a medium, a transport belt that is provided with adhesive capable of adhering with the medium and that is capable of transporting the medium, an ultrasonic sensor that transmits ultrasonic waves to the surface of the adhesive and that receives ultrasonic waves reflected from the surface, and a controller capable of determining the state of the surface based on the detection result of the ultrasonic sensor.

Abstract: A recording device includes a recording unit capable of performing recording on a medium, a holding unit capable of holding a roll body around which the medium is wound, a transporting unit that transports the medium unwound from the roll body, a tension roller that, between the holding unit and the recording unit, comes into contact with a back surface of the medium and applies tension to the medium, and a blowing unit that blows air onto a front surface of the medium. The blowing unit blows the air towards the tension roller.

Abstract: A recording device includes a recording unit configured to perform recording on a medium, a transporting belt configured to transport the medium, the transporting belt including a surface on which the medium is able to be supported, a washing unit configured to wash the surface using a liquid, an ultrasonic sensor configured to transmit an ultrasonic wave onto the surface and receive the ultrasonic wave reflected from the surface, and a control unit configured to determine a remaining state of the liquid on the surface based on a result of detection by the ultrasonic sensor, in which the ultrasonic sensor transmits the ultrasonic wave onto at least part of the transporting belt, from downstream of the washing unit to upstream of the recording unit, in a rotation direction of the transporting belt.

Abstract: A recording device includes a recording unit configured to perform recording by ejecting a liquid onto a medium configured to transmit an ultrasonic wave, a transport unit configured to transport the medium, an imaging unit configured to capture an image of the medium, an ultrasonic wave sensor including a transmission unit configured to transmit an ultrasonic wave to the medium and a reception unit configured to receive an ultrasonic wave transmitted by the transmission unit, and a control unit configured to control an operation of the recording unit, based on an imaging result from the imaging unit and a detection result from the ultrasonic wave sensor. The transmission unit and the reception unit are positioned sandwiching the medium.
